Focus on startups as Taiwan seeks new tech identity
It is looking to smaller niche firms in the face of intense competition from rival China
Taipei
AS the Computex trade show opens its doors on Tuesday in Taiwan it is putting a new focus on startups to boost the island's tech credentials in the face of intense competition from rival China.
Taiwan has hosted Asia's biggest tech trade show for 35 years and made its name as a hub of innovation and engineering in the age of the PC, manufacturing components and assembling computers.
